Understanding the Basics of Tipping a Dog Groomer
Tipping a dog groomer is similar to tipping in restaurants, with the generally accepted standard being between 15% and 20% of the total service cost. This gratuity is a way to show appreciation for their expertise and care in making your dog look and feel great. Factors to Consider When Tipping a Dog Groomer
- Quality of Service: The quality of service is the most important factor to consider when deciding whether to tip your dog groomer. If your dog receives exceptional care, it's likely worth a higher tip.
- Complexity of Service: The complexity of the service also plays a role in determining the tip. A more complex service, such as a full grooming package, may warrant a higher tip.
- Frequency of Visits: If you have a regular dog groomer, you may want to show appreciation through a slightly higher tip or a small gift, such as a bag of treats or a gift card.

Universally Acceptable Tips for Dog Groomers
- Regular dog groomer: 10-15% of the total service cost
- For excellent dog groomer service: 15-20% or more of the total service cost
